FINANCE REVIEW SUMMARY — PILOT CHURN

Churn in the Larkspur pilot exceeded forecast, concentrated among small accounts onboarded in the first wave. Revenue impact is modest; acquisition spend on the cohort is written off. Retention fixes ship next cycle. Margin on remaining pilot accounts holds above plan. The board should read the confidential note below before the pilot go/no-go decision.

board note of kawig-tahog: Ulairax Works is in early talks to buy Noriusix Works for about $31.4 million. The Pelmir launch date is April 2, and nothing goes to the press before then.

## Artifact Signing — SDK Parity Notes (Weekly Sync)

Kestrel SDK for Android reached parity with the Swift client this sprint: offline queueing, batched telemetry, and retry semantics now match. Both SDKs ship as signed artifacts from the same pipeline. Remaining gap: background sync throttling, targeted next sprint. Verify both release bundles before tagging. Both artifacts validate against the shared signing key below.

signing key of kawig-fafog = bky19_6Fypv1qws7J8qJtaYjX

## Changelog — Ordwell Core 9.0 — Default change: soft deletes

Starting with this release, the orders table in Ordwell Core uses soft deletes by default. Rows deleted through the public API are now marked with a deletion timestamp instead of being removed. Plugin authors who query the orders table directly must filter on the deletion flag, or use the new scoped query helpers, which apply the filter automatically. Hard deletes remain available behind an explicit flag. The defaults shipping with 9.0 are as follows.

config for bahop-baduf:
[kasion]
team = lamath
access_code = ac_d807e5
host = kasion.paliqcloud.corp
port = 4000
owner = julix.tamvan
peer = frair.qorvelsoft.local

## Deployment

The Huevista contrast-audit service runs as a single container behind the Tanglewood ingress. Before approving a deploy, confirm the scanner's WCAG threshold settings match what the design team at Opaline Labs signed off on, since a mismatch will silently pass low-contrast pairs. The deploy script reads its settings at boot and will not hot-reload, so any change requires a restart of the audit workers. For review purposes, the configuration the container ships with in this release is reproduced here.

service settings:
druwyn:
  log_level: debug
  metrics_host: metrics.druwyn.tolvaqlabs.internal
  pool_size: 32